Visual Basic.NET - Sacar dato con XPath Error

 
Vista:
sin imagen de perfil
Val: 2
Ha mantenido su posición en Visual Basic.NET (en relación al último mes)
Gráfica de Visual Basic.NET

Sacar dato con XPath Error

Publicado por fran (58 intervenciones) el 26/01/2021 20:16:34
Buenas necesito que alguien me ayude porque me da error al sacar un dato de una pagina web os pongo el codigo

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
Dim EQUIPO_CASA As String = ""
 
Try
 
    'Dim CLIENTE_URL As WebRequest = WebRequest.Create("")
 
    Dim CLIENTE_URL As WebRequest = WebRequest.Create("https://www.livefutbol.com/todos_partidos/bundesliga-2020-2021/")
    Dim respose As WebResponse = CLIENTE_URL.GetResponse
    Dim PAGINA_DATOS As New StreamReader(respose.GetResponseStream())
    Dim MIHTML_DATOS As String = PAGINA_DATOS.ReadToEnd()
 
    Dim html = New HtmlDocument()
    html.LoadHtml(MIHTML_DATOS) 'pasando tu string con el HTML
 
    EQUIPO_CASA = html.DocumentNode.SelectSingleNode(".//html/body/div[3]/div[2]/div[4]/div[2]/div[1]/div/div[3]/div/table/tbody/tr[2]/td[3]/a").InnerText
 
    MsgBox(EQUIPO_CASA)
 
    '*******************************************************************************************************
 
Catch ex As Exception
 
    MsgBox(ex.Message)
 
End Try


el error que me sale es

referencia a objeto no establecida como instancia de un objeto

el dato que quiero sacar es el Bayern Múnich de la pagina web

tengo otros proyectos sacando algunos datos con node y sin problemas pero no entiendo el porque me sale ese error, si alguien me puede ayudar estaria agradecido, g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der